.NET[C#]LINQ如何获取某个元素在集合中的索引位置?
.NET[C#]LINQ如何获取某个元素在集合中的索引位置?问题描述如何查找到下列集合中最小值所在的索引位置:{3,1,0,5}期望值为:2方案一public static int FindIndex<T>(this IEnum...
.NET[C#]如何将LINQ查询出来的结果转换成字典(Dictionary)?
.NET[C#]如何将LINQ查询出来的结果转换成字典(Dictionary)?问题描述如何实现类似这样的将LINQ查询的结果转换成字典:Dictionary<int, DateTime> existingItems = ...
.NET[C#]LINQ如何实现NOT IN的查询?
.NET[C#]LINQ如何实现NOT IN的查询?方案一NorthwindDataContext dc = new NorthwindDataContext(); dc.Log = Console.Out;var query = ...
.NET[C#]使用LINQ如何将一个集合划分成多个子集合?
.NET[C#]使用LINQ如何将一个集合划分成多个子集合?问题描述比如有如下的集合:[a, g, e, w, p, s, q, f, x, y, i, m, c]需要划分后的结果:[a, g, e], [w, p, s], [q, f, ...
.NET[C#]LINQ中LEFT OUTER JOIN 如何实现?
.NET[C#]LINQ中LEFT OUTER JOIN 如何实现?问题描述C# LINQ中怎样实现 LEFT OUTER JOIN的查询(不使用join-on-equals-into语法的情况下),INNER JOIN的实现如下:List...
.NET[C#]LINQ中如何找出在一个集合List<>中但不在另一个集合List<>中的所有元素集合?
.NET[C#]LINQ中如何找出在一个集合List<>中但不在另一个集合List<>中的所有元素集合?问题描述比如有以下示例程序代码:class Program{ static void Main(strin...
.NET[C#]使用LINQ从List集合中删除指定集合元素?
.NET[C#]使用LINQ从List<T>集合中删除指定集合元素?问题描述实体类(Author):public class Author{ public int id{get;set;} public string ...
.NET[C#]LINQ将List集合使用连接符连接成单个字符串?
.NET[C#]LINQ将List<string>集合使用连接符连接成单个字符串?问题描述比如有字符串集合:List<string> items = new List<string>() { "...
.NET[C#]LINQ中IEnumerable如何实现ForEach的遍历?
.NET[C#]LINQ中IEnumerable<T>如何实现ForEach的遍历?问题描述比如有如下的伪代码:IEnumerable<Item> items = GetItems();items.ForEach(i...
.NET[C#]LINQ中IEnumerable如何实现动态LINQ排序?
.NET[C#]LINQ中IEnumerable<T>如何实现动态LINQ排序?方案一编写静态扩展方法,如下:using Microsoft.CSharp.RuntimeBinder;using System;using Sys...
.NET[C#]Dapper中如何处理嵌套类的映射和查询问题?
问题描述比如有如下两个实体类:public class Course{ public string Title{get;set;} public IList<Location> Locations {get;set;} ...
.NET[C#]Dapper中如何使用事务进行数据库的操作?
问题描述当前有需求,在C#程序开发中需要使用Dapper对数据库的多个表分别进行写入操作,这些操作是在一个C#执行方法中的,所以涉及到数据库的事务,在Dapper中应该如何处理呢?方案一Dapper 对数据库操作的事务代码:using Sy...
.NET[C#]Dapper中数据表的字段(列)与实体属性不一致时,如何手动配置它们之间的映射?
.NET[C#]Dapper中数据表的字段(列)与实体属性不一致时,如何手动配置它们之间的映射?问题描述比如有如下的数据表结构:Person:person_id intfirst_name varchar(50)last_name va...
.NET[C#]Dapper中如何实现SELECT * FROM TABLE WHERE Id IN (...) 的条件查询?
.NET[C#]Dapper中如何实现SELECT * FROM TABLE WHERE Id IN (…) 的条件查询?问题描述比如有如下查询语句:SELECT * FROM Table WHERE Id IN (...)其中,WHERE...
.NET[C#]如何优化Dapper数据写入及更新的操作
我们知道,目前为止 Dapper 操作方法里面只包含了 Query 和 Execute 这样的方法,不支持对泛型实体及实体集合的直接写入或者更新操作,要如何来解决这类的问题呢?方案一使用 Dapper.Contrib 扩展组件T Get&l...
.NET[C#]Dapper中如何调用存储过程(Stored Procedure)的方法?
.NET[C#]Dapper中如何调用存储过程(Stored Procedure)的方法?方案一简单的使用案例var user = cnn.Query<User>("spGetUser", new {Id =...
.NET[C#] RestSharp中如何使用OAuth2认证?
.NET[C#] RestSharp中如何使用OAuth2认证?问题描述比如有使用RestSharp的如下模拟OAuth2的POST请求:var client = new RestClient("http://example.co...
.NET[C#]RestSharp中如何模拟发送POST请求?
.NET[C#]RestSharp中如何模拟发送POST请求?问题描述比如有以下基于RestShparp 的模拟POST请求:public void ExchangeCodeForToken(string code){ if (str...
.NET[C#]使用RestSharp如何设置头部信息(Headers)的内容类型(Content-Type)?
.NET[C#]使用RestSharp如何设置头部信息(Headers)的内容类型(Content-Type)?问题描述比如有如下的RestSharp示例代码:RestRequest request = new RestRequest(&q...
.NET[C#]中如何从RestSharp的请求结果数据(JSON格式)动态反序列化属性?
.NET[C#]中如何从RestSharp的请求结果数据(JSON格式)动态反序列化属性?问题描述比如使用RestSharp发送请求,得到了如下的JSON字符串:[{ project: { name: "Tes...